With the help of the Chicago Merchandise Mart and a local business interior designer, the new von Briesen University room features a bar, two U-shaped bar-height tables, a red-glass whiteboard and a flat-screen TV with a cool sound system. One Bite at a Time You might ask what someone can possibly learn in five minutes. Plenty! Here are a few examples of recent inGenious Bar topics: • 10 Things Apple Didn't Tell Anyone About iOS 7 • New Redaction Tools in Adobe Pro • How To Send a Secure Email • Dictation from the Airport Terminal with BigHand Mobile • Workshare Metadata Scrubbing Defaults and Settings • Three Clicks to Installing a New Printer • What's an "M" Drive and Why You Need One Also, with awareness as a goal, when people want to learn more about one of our inGenious Bar topics, it motivates them to schedule time with our trainer or attend a more traditional classroom session (which we still offer). As a side benefit, the attorney population has gotten to know our IT staff more closely. Working one-on-one week after week, they develop a nice rapport and break down barriers. Attorneys love the one-on-one attention they get, and they are not afraid to ask so-called "stupid" questions. The firm was recognized by the ILTA community as a finalist for the 2013 Project of the Year Distinguished Peer Award with our inGenious Bar concept.
